Bottom Line

Ukraine crisis escalation + NATO summit = defense premium. LVL 9 threat from interceptor shortage driving RTX/LMT/NOC rallies (3.9–5.6%). Nasdaq futures +1.12% despite VIX climb (+3.9%) β€” tech momentum holding. Oil steady at $68 despite geopolitical risk, gold bid active at $4,158. Light earnings week ahead β€” macro and conflict headlines will drive volatility. Watch NATO announcements for defense spending commitments.
